What Is a Teddy Bear Sewing Pattern PDF?
A teddy bear sewing pattern PDF is a digital file that contains detailed instructions, templates, and pattern pieces needed to sew a teddy bear. Unlike traditional paper patterns that require printing and tracing, PDF patterns are designed to be downloaded, printed at home, and assembled directly onto fabric. These patterns often include multiple sizes, detailed step-by-step guidance, and sometimes even additional features like clothing or accessories.

Steps to Use a Teddy Bear Sewing Pattern PDF
Using a PDF pattern involves several key steps to ensure your teddy bear turns out beautifully:
1. Download and Prepare Your Pattern
- Purchase or download the pattern file.
- Save it on your computer or device.
- Ensure you have a reliable PDF reader (such as Adobe Acrobat).
2. Print the Pattern
- Use a standard home printer.
- Set the print scale to 100% or “Actual Size” to ensure accurate dimensions.
- Print the pattern pages, usually marked with registration marks to help align.
3. Assemble the Pattern
- Trim the edges of each page as instructed.
- Use tape or glue to assemble the pages into a full pattern sheet.
- Check the pattern’s scale by measuring a reference line or pattern piece.
4. Cut Out Pattern Pieces
- Use sharp scissors or a craft knife.
- Cut along the lines carefully.
- Label each piece if not already labeled.
5. Cut Fabric & Sew
- Pin or trace pattern pieces onto your chosen fabric.
- Cut fabric pieces, leaving seam allowances as indicated.
- Follow the step-by-step instructions to sew your teddy bear, including stuffing and finishing touches.
Tips for Sewing a Teddy Bear Using a PDF Pattern
Making a teddy bear can be a rewarding experience, especially when you add your personal touch. Here are some tips to achieve the best results:
Choose the Right Fabric
- Plush, fleece, minky, or velour fabrics are popular for teddy bears.
- Consider fabric softness, durability, and ease of sewing.
Prepare Your Materials
- Use quality stuffing, such as polyester fiberfill.
- Select coordinating or contrasting fabrics for details like paws, ears, or clothing.
Pay Attention to Seam Allowances
- Follow the pattern’s specified seam allowances.
- Use pins or clips to keep fabric aligned during sewing.
Take Your Time
- Sew slowly, especially around curves and small parts.
- Use a matching or contrasting thread for decorative stitches or details.
Finish with Personal Touches
- Embroider facial features for a gentle look.
- Add accessories like bows, scarfs, or clothing.
- Personalize with embroidered names or dates.

What materials do I need to sew a teddy bear using a PDF pattern?
You'll typically need fabric (like plush or felt), sewing thread, a sewing machine or needle, stuffing material, safety eyes or buttons, and any additional embellishments. The pattern PDF will often include recommended fabrics and supplies.
How do I print and assemble a teddy bear sewing pattern PDF correctly?
Print the PDF at 100% scale, ensuring no scaling options are selected. Use the provided alignment marks to check accuracy, then cut out the pattern pieces and assemble them according to the instructions to ensure proper sizing.
